课程
/前端开发
/HTML/CSS
/CSS深入理解之margin
问题1:对图片设置绝对定位,上下左右设置0进行拉伸,却没有填满其父级?
问题2:此时设置margin:auto为何依然可以居中?
问题3:设置上下左右为0,上下左右指的是什么,是padding吗?
2017-05-03
源自:CSS深入理解之margin 4-1
正在回答
问题1:拉伸是针对容器而言的,无法拉伸img,想拉伸图片占满容器将高度和宽度设为100%即可
问题2:使用margin:auto居中时需要元素为block元素,而将元素定位设置为absolute时,元素的具备了block特性,所以能够居中
问题3:上下左右指的是元素距父容器的偏移,不是padding。
慕粉1112086645 提问者
举报
本CSS教程带你深入讲解CSS的margin属性,解决你多年困惑
1 回答对图片设置绝对定位,上下左右设置0进行拉伸,没有填满其父级
2 回答关于绝对定位的margin属性的问题
3 回答margin: 50px 0; 为何只有上下是50px间距,左右无效果?
4 回答div 左浮动已经占满整行的情况下,图片为何还能浮动在同一行
2 回答宽度固定的条件下为什么margin-right设置负值不能让元素向右移动?